Adele's much-discussed performance featured a swear word every 2.7 minutes, according to MirrorOnline, and the award-winning singer could not even get through her first song of the evening before she dropped an F-bomb.
But Adele's 90-minute headline set on the Pyramid Stage at the iconic music festival was as memorable for her excessive swearing as her powerful vocals, as she swore 33 times during the performance.
The 28-year-old singer - who is known for her potty mouth - admitted she was even warned by the BBC to tone down her language as her set was broadcast live to millions at home on BBC Two.
Speaking to the packed-out crowd at Worthy Farm on Saturday, she jokingly revealed: 'Do you know how rock 'n' roll I am?
'Not very, but the BBC had to give me a warning about my potty mouth before I went on. I bet Muse didn't get that.'
